SAN FRANCISCO - Riley Safer Holmes & Cancila LLP (RSHC) announces the addition of a new partner, Jamal Sadat Muhammad.
Muhammad brings with him experience in both the public sector and private practice, handling criminal trials and federal investigations, international investigations crossing multiple jurisdictions and countries, as well as civil investigations involving derivative shareholder litigation, sexual harassment, wire fraud, mail fraud, and honest services fraud.
Muhammad joins the Firm after spending the last seven years as a Trial Attorney for Federal Defenders of San Diego, the organization responsible for representing indigent persons accused of criminal offenses in federal court in the Southern District of California and in subsequent appellate matters before the United States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it and up to the U.S. Supreme Court.
"Having managed such an expansive and busy trial practice, Jamal applies sharp strategy and great efficiency to his work," said RSHC Managing Partner Patricia Brown Holmes. "His deep understanding of federal law enforcement agency directives has helped obtain dismissals in hundreds of criminal cases."
Prior to his work with Federal Defenders, Muhammad was an attorney at a large national law firm. There, he helped secure millions of dollars in damages, defended clients in class action lawsuits, and helped clients to testify in front of government agencies and committees. He was also a member of the trial team in the high-profile fraud case brought against businessman and newspaper publisher Conrad Black.
Muhammad received his law degree from Howard University School of Law. He is a graduate of Knox College.
"Building my practice at RSHC is an opportunity to apply all of my experience and interests at once," said Muhammad. "The Firm is committed to doing outstanding work for private clients and substantial pro bono work for the community. I'm excited to be part of such a culture of excellence."
